India, May 9 -- KTM has released the first set of teaser images of the 990 RC R, which is a road-legal performance sportbike designed to 'fulfill all your MotoGP fantasies and dreams'. This is evident from the wind-tunnel-chiselled aero winglets, which KTM says provide extra stability for braking and cornering. For those not aware, the new 990 RC R prototype comes more than 15 years after the Austrian motorcycle maker KTM last developed its first-ever superbike - the 1190 RC8. However, citing it as 'too dangerous for public roads', KTM discontinued the RC8 model in 2015 and halted the future production of the street-legal superbikes.
